EPA-Approved Lassen County Air Pollution Control District Regulations in the California SIP

EPA’s Pacific Southwest (Region 9) implements and enforces federal environmental laws in Arizona, California, Hawaii, Nevada, the Pacific Islands, and 148 Tribal Nations.

The following document contains the EPA approved rules and regulations for the Lassen County Air Pollution Control District (APCD) portion of the California State Implementation Plan (SIP). EPA's Pacific Southwest Office maintains these tables and will update them to reflect any changes in the official tables codified in the Code of Federal Regulations. 4:4 (paragraph c)Specific Air ContaminantsOctober 1, 1971May 31, 1972, 37 FR 10842Paragraphs (a) and (b) were superseded by approval of Rule 4:4 at 37 FR 19812 (September 22, 1972) but paragraph (c), which limits NOx emissions, remains in the applicable SIP. Submitted on February 21, 1972. See 40 CFR 52.220(b).
